How to make aluminum flooring?
Components of aluminum flooring
Main material: The main material of aluminum flooring is aluminum alloy, and MAJET company uses high-quality die-cast aluminum material ADC12. This material has a high aluminum content, good mechanical properties, high dimensional stability and is easy to cast. At the same time, it has the advantages of corrosion resistance, microbial resistance, light weight, and high load-bearing capacity. Because of these properties, aluminum is one of the most economical and suitable materials for structural use in both commercial.
Surface treatment: The entire aluminum floor can be epoxy sprayed or nickel-chromium plated.
Veneer materials: Aluminum floors, like ordinary steel floors, can use various veneer materials. MAJET company provides high-quality various anti-static HPL and PVC veneer materials. Through the use of veneer materials, aluminum flooring can achieve better results in practical applications.
Adjustable overhead systems: Aluminum floors, like steel floors, can be used with matching overhead systems. These elevated systems can not only raise the floor, but can also be combined with various trunking systems and the equipment installation requirements of the site to create different design solutions. MAJET can provide steel bracket systems and aluminum bracket systems, and the surface of the bracket system can be cold-dip galvanized, hot-dip galvanized, chrome plated and other processes to meet the higher-end needs of customers.

Anti-static requirements: Aluminum itself has good conductive properties. The entire aluminum floor can be treated with anti-static plastic spraying. The top surface of the aluminum floor is usually covered with conductive PVC material, conductive edge strips, conductive bracket gaskets, etc. to achieve the anti-static function of the floor.
Adjustment of air quality: The use of aluminum ventilation panels and aluminum grilles greatly improves indoor air circulation. It can also be used in conjunction with regulators and other equipment to accurately control the ventilation volume of the floor and easily control the air flow.
Helps with cleanliness: The aluminum floor produced by MAJET has a smooth surface and is easy to clean. Our veneer materials are also selected from high-quality veneers, which are highly wear-resistant, anti-cracking, easy to clean and maintain, and have no sanitary dead corners, which can effectively reduce the generation of bacteria and microorganisms.
Corrosion resistance: The aluminum material itself has good corrosion resistance. When exposed to the air, a stable oxide film will be formed on the surface of the aluminum. This oxide film can effectively prevent corrosion from occurring. The aluminum floor itself is rust-proof and corrosion-resistant, which can ensure the smoothness and cleanliness of the material surface. Effectively reduce the growth of bacteria and other microorganisms.
Temperature control characteristics: Aluminum flooring can effectively conduct and disperse temperature, helping to control the temperature in the clean room. This is critical for some temperature-sensitive processes and equipment to ensure a stable temperature environment in the clean room.
Wear resistance and long service life : Aluminum flooring has strong wear resistance and can withstand the wear and tear on the floor surface caused by the frequent entry and exit of personnel, equipment and facilities. This helps extend the life of your flooring and reduces the need for replacement and maintenance.

Q2 what is the Disadvantages of aluminum flooring ?
The excellent performance of the aluminum floor material determines that it can be used in most environments where steel floors are used, and has better use effects than steel floors.
The disadvantage of aluminum flooring is that compared with most traditional raised flooring materials, its cost is relatively high.
Therefore, when we choose a raised floor, we still need to make a choice based on actual needs and project budget, rather than blindly choosing only the floor with the best performance.

Aluminum access floors, sometimes called raised floors, are special flooring systems made mostly from aluminum. Unlike regular floors that sit flat on the ground, these are raised up a bit. That creates a handy space underneath for things like wires, cables, and pipes. It's a smart design that keeps everything organized while giving your space a clean, modern vibe.
What makes these floors stand out is the material-aluminum. It's light but super tough, which means it can handle heavy stuff without being hard to set up or maintain. Whether you're designing a high-tech data center or a busy office, aluminum access floors bring the strength and adaptability you need.
So, why is aluminum the go-to choice for these floors? Let's break it down.
First off, aluminum is really light. That makes it easy to move around and install, saving you time and effort. But don't let the lightness fool you-it's also incredibly strong. It can hold up under heavy weights without bending or breaking, keeping your floor solid and safe.
Another big plus is that aluminum doesn't rust. Unlike some other metals, it stays looking good and working well even after years of use. And here's a bonus: it's recyclable. That makes it a great option if you care about being eco-friendly.
In a nutshell, aluminum brings together strength, lightness, and long-lasting quality, making it just right for access floors.
Curious about how these floors come to life? The process is pretty cool and combines smart engineering with top-notch materials. Here's a simple rundown.
It starts with raw aluminum, which gets melted down and shaped into big sheets. Those sheets are then cut into exact sizes using high-tech machines. Every piece is measured carefully so they all fit together perfectly.
Next, the aluminum gets a special treatment to make it even tougher. This might include something like anodizing, which adds a protective layer to keep it strong and shiny.
After that, the pieces are put together into panels. These panels lock into each other smoothly to create a flat, even floor. Before they're sent out, every panel gets checked to make sure it's top quality.
The whole process is all about precision and care, so you end up with a floor that's dependable and built to last.
